Jump to:

17452 Posts in 4473 Topics by 1971 members

Archive

SilverStripe Forums » Archive » Ticket #2986 - New Data Mapper

Our old forums are still available as a read-only archive.

Moderators: martimiz, Sean, biapar, Willr, Ingo, simon_w

Page: 1
Go to End
Author Topic: 1364 Views
  • François
    Avatar
    25 Posts

    Ticket #2986 - New Data Mapper Link to this post

    I just stumbled upon this ticket while looking for something else.

    You must definitively have a look at the Doctrine project: http://www.doctrine-project.org/

    This is an excellent PHP ORM. I use it within the Symfony framework (http://www.symfony-project.org/) and it's one of the best piece of PHP software ever written in my opinion. Worth checking out!

  • Hamish
    Avatar
    Community Member
    712 Posts

    Re: Ticket #2986 - New Data Mapper Link to this post

    I've used Doctrine for a project where I didn't need the CMS/templating integration of SilverStripe. It is very good, and very similar to sapphire. Lessons to be learned there I think.

  • Ingo
    Avatar
    Forum Moderator
    801 Posts

    Re: Ticket #2986 - New Data Mapper Link to this post

    Thanks for the tipp Francois - the ticket is still pretty early stage, so any input is valuable. It will be a big undertaking, with the potential to change a lot of the ways we currently use the ORM. We won't be getting into our own SQL lingo (like Doctrine with DQL), but rather try to provide fluent objectified interfaces for 95% of the tasks you would usually express in SQL.

    Feel free to CC yourself into the ticket or comment on there: http://open.silverstripe.com/ticket/2986

    For more info on doctrine, in case anybody's interested: http://en.wikipedia.org/wiki/Doctrine_(PHP)

    1364 Views
Page: 1
Go to Top

Want to know more about the company that brought you SilverStripe? Then check out SilverStripe.com

Comments on this website? Please give feedback.